Leave Yourself Some Room
The following chart is a good guide for the MINIMUM
requirements for the most common tables. Standard cue length is 57", but
you can use smaller cues can be used for rooms or walls that may not have the
necessary space requirements. We recommend, when possible, to stay with a 52"
or 58" cue for the greatest enjoyment. Children should use smaller cues for
easier handling, and the Billiard Factory Kiddy Cue is great for teaching
children while minimizing the possibility of damaging your table.
